Data processing consultant gender statistics
20.3% of data processing consultants are women and 79.7% of data processing consultants are men.
- Male, 79.7%
- Female, 20.3%

Data processing consultant gender pay gap
Women earn 90¢ for every $1 earned by men
Male income
$75,766
Female income
$68,244

Data processing consultant demographics by race
The most common ethnicity among data processing consultants is White, which makes up 58.6% of all data processing consultants. Comparatively, 14.5% of data processing consultants are Asian and 11.2% of data processing consultants are Hispanic or Latino.
- White, 58.6%
- Asian, 14.5%
- Hispanic or Latino, 11.2%
- Black or African American, 10.5%
- Unknown, 5.0%
- American Indian and Alaska Native, 0.2%

Data processing consultant wage gap by race
According to our data, asian data processing consultants have the highest average salary compared to other ethnicities. Black or african american data processing consultants have the lowest average salary at $70,137.
| Ethnicity | Salary |
|---|---|
| Unknown | $76,425 |
| White | $76,186 |
| Black or African American | $70,137 |
| Asian | $83,853 |
| Hispanic or Latino | $72,910 |

Data processing consultant wage gap by degree level
According to the data, data processing consultants with a Master's degree earn more than those without, at $88,410 annually. With a Doctorate degree, data processing consultants earn a median annual income of $87,320 compared to $76,415 for data processing consultants with an Bachelor's degree.
| Education | Salary |
|---|---|
| Master's Degree | $88,410 |
| Bachelor's Degree | $76,415 |
| Doctorate Degree | $87,320 |
| Some College/ Associate Degree | $62,852 |
